The University of King’s College is based out of Halifax in Nova Scotia. It is Canada’s oldest chartered university and is internationally renowned for its programs in humanities in journalism. Established in 1789, the University of King’s College is consistently ranked among Canada’s top universities. Popular programs include the MFA in Creative Non-Fiction and the two-year Master of Journalism. The University welcomes a steady number of international students from around the world and offers comfortable accommodation facilities for international students.
